2025 Toyota Crown vs. 2025 Toyota Crown Signia

The 2025 Toyota Crown sedan and the 2025 Toyota Crown Signia SUV run on a high-capacity battery pack with Nickel-Metal Hydride technology. The Crown features the Hybrid MAX engine, multiple distinct driving modes and a range of enhanced features.
Technology Features

Toyota has equipped the 2025 Crown and Crown Signia with some of its most advanced electronic technologies. A 12.3-inch multimedia display offers extensive digital connectivity options, while both hybrid models feature a 12.3-inch all-digital instrument cluster. Signature Connected Services come standard, including a 12-month subscription to Drive Connect. Additionally, both trims include a one-year trial of Remote Connect, allowing users to control the Digital Key via their smartphone. The Crown's cockpit is further enhanced by a 10-inch head-up display, adding even more technological sophistication to the driving experience.
Design Features

The 2025 Toyota Crown offers a choice of six exterior colours, including four bi-tone options for the hybrid sedan. The Crown Signia, however, is limited to five monotone finishes. Both trims are available in the striking Finish Line Red and the sporty Supersonic Red. The elegant Bronze Age colour can also be paired with black for the sedan's exterior. For an added touch of sophistication, the Crown features 21-inch alloy wheels with a 10-spoke design, while the Signia has a seven-spoke layout on its 21-inch wheels. Ultra-thin LED headlamps, with all-LED high and low beams, distinguish this hybrid SUV, complemented by quad LED headlamps on the Crown.
Performance Features

The 2025 Crown comes powered by a hybrid system producing 236 horsepower, with around 80% coming from a 2.5-litre engine. Key mechanical features of the Dynamic Force engine include VVT-i, VVT-iE, and D-4S injection technologies. The Crown offers the Hybrid MAX option for added power, which boosts output by 104 hp, thanks to a turbocharged 2.4-litre engine and two electric motors, delivering up to 400 lb-ft of torque. Sporting features like the Rear eAxle and Sport S+ Mode enhance performance. The 2025 Crown Signia, a versatile hybrid SUV, generates 240 hp and can tow up to 2,700 pounds. It also utilizes the Dynamic Force engine, with additional power from two motors. Crown and Crown Signia share a Nickel-Metal Hydride battery with a 230.4 V capacity, backed by a 150,000-km or 10-year warranty for efficient and reliable performance.
